Abstract
A method and apparatus for improving microprocessor data acquisition. Noise in analog signals is removed by a low pass filter with a variable cutoff frequency controlled to cut off all frequencies above a frequency range of interest. The filtered signal is sampled by an analog-to-digital converter at a sampling rate which is variable and controlled to sample at a rate that is at least two times the low pass filter cutoff frequency thereby reducing the rate at which data is passed to a microprocessor and reducing the need for speed in the microprocessor's processing.
